Bhakti Weekend
On Bhakti weekends, the ashram is open to all people who wish to participate in kirtan and meditation.

Many people come to the ashram with the desire to find themselves and to find a deeper being.
Those seeking the sacred presence of a living master can experience this in an encounter - a darshan - with Durgamayi Ma, who established this ashram in honor of her guru Sri Neem Karoli Baba.
Ma met Baba in 1973 in the last year of His life in India and was granted to experience His darshan for about half a year.
